**What ⁣is Medical Coding and Billing?**
Medical ⁤coding is the⁤ transformation of healthcare diagnoses, procedures, medical⁤ services, and equipment ⁢into ⁤universal alphanumeric ‌codes. These codes are used⁣ for billing purposes, insurance⁣ claims, statistical reporting, and medical research. Medical billing, on ⁤the other hand, involves submitting and following up on⁣ claims with health insurance companies to receive payment for services rendered ⁤by healthcare providers.

**The Importance of Medical Coding and Billing**
Accurate‌ medical coding and billing are⁤ essential ​for healthcare facilities to receive⁢ proper reimbursement for services provided. Proper coding ensures that healthcare providers are appropriately ‍compensated for their work, while also facilitating communication between‌ providers, payers, and patients. Additionally, accurate coding helps in maintaining compliance with regulatory requirements ‍and reducing the risk ‌of fraud and abuse.

**Benefits of‌ Understanding​ Medical Coding and Billing**
1. Increased Revenue ⁢- ⁤Proper coding and ⁣billing practices can ⁣lead to higher reimbursement rates and reduce claim denials, resulting in increased revenue for healthcare organizations.
2. Compliance – Understanding medical coding and billing regulations helps healthcare professionals maintain compliance with industry standards and avoid legal issues.
3. Improved Patient Care – Efficient coding and billing​ processes can streamline administrative tasks, allowing healthcare providers to focus more on patient ‌care.
4. Career Opportunities – Knowledge of medical coding⁣ and billing ‌can open up⁢ career opportunities in healthcare administration,​ insurance companies, consulting firms, and more.

**Practical Tips for Medical Coding and Billing**
1.⁢ Stay Updated⁢ – Medical coding guidelines and regulations are constantly evolving. Stay current⁣ with industry changes and updates to ‌ensure accuracy‍ in coding and billing practices.
2.​ Training and Certification – Consider pursuing⁣ formal training and certification in medical coding and billing to enhance your skills and credibility in the field.
3. Attention‌ to Detail – Precision is key in medical coding ⁢and billing. ​Pay close attention to documentation, ⁢codes, and claims to avoid⁢ errors that⁣ can ​lead​ to claim denials or​ audits.
4. Utilize‌ Technology – Take advantage​ of coding and billing software to streamline processes, reduce errors, and ⁣improve efficiency ‍in your daily tasks.
